0

私は最初の ResearchKit アプリに取り組んでいます。前回アーカイブを作成して以来、JSON 文字列を作成するためのカスタム ライブラリを含めました。 私の前の質問を参照してください

そのブリッジング ヘッダー ファイルに .h ファイルをインポートすると、パッケージを使用できるようになりました。

プロジェクトはシミュレーターで正常に実行されていました。「汎用iOSデバイス」のクリーンアップとビルドも行いましたが、エラーなしで完了しました。リンク段階でプロジェクトをアーカイブしようとすると、次のエラーが発生します。

アーキテクチャ arm64 の未定義シンボル:
"_OBJC_CLASS_$_ORKLocation"、参照元: ORKESerialization.o の objc-class-ref "_OBJC_CLASS_$_ORKConfirmTextAnswerFormat"、参照元: ORKESerialization.o ld の objc-class-ref: シンボルが見つかりませんアーキテクチャー arm64 の clang: エラー: リンカー コマンドが終了コード 1 で失敗しました (-v を使用して呼び出しを確認してください)

私の Xcode のバージョンは 7.1.1 です。私は可能な答えをウェブ上で検索してきました。どうやらこれらのアーキテクチャのバージョンに関係があるようですが、問題を特定することはできません。どんな助けでも大歓迎です。ありがとう!

4

1 に答える 1

2

これはバグのように聞こえます。最善の策は、Github にファイルすることです。

于 2016-03-28T16:53:17.397 に答える